LITS
Place tetrominos into the grid according to the rules.
Also know as Nuruomino, LITS is a puzzle played on a grid broken up into regions of various sizes, but with a minimum size of four cells. The object is to place exactly one tetromino into each region such that the following constraints are obeyed. A tetromino is any shape made by placing 4 squares together to form a solid shape. If you are familiar with the game of Tetris, a tetromino is the same thing as a Tetris piece.
- Tetrominoes of the same shape cannot be touching horizontally or vertically.
- All the tetrominoes must form a contiguous area in the entire grid.
- The tetrominoes must not cover an area of 2x2 cells.
